Output ddfe38ad6742919a4c463d59ed85216bd05a1722a15e8a7c00e3e4f6c8882b19:0

value
1241974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be96df31b9dd6cb6df123e46253d9bbad2df4995 OP_EQUAL
address
3K4m3kYhw8oAPNszRx7ERUVjY2kn3CgVnZ
transaction
ddfe38ad6742919a4c463d59ed85216bd05a1722a15e8a7c00e3e4f6c8882b19
confirmations
340051
spent
true